Output e59cde42ce023dc87d3e47a0ee74a58786e369d8c0460368982679a65a937346:0

value
1888000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7b7f8fcdb407db695064ea10e88efb63c09b51 OP_EQUAL
address
3A2jMp3AbMafR7fbxqatfKgDT8aP2fq6BR
transaction
e59cde42ce023dc87d3e47a0ee74a58786e369d8c0460368982679a65a937346